Comparison point No. 2
Set the point numbers for determining the area to perform area check. Point numbers
from P0 to P4000 can be used to specify an area for controllers prior to Ver. 9.39 while
point numbers from P0 to P9999 can be used for controllers of Ver. 9.39 onwards.
n
NOTE
• The units of comparison point numbers 1 and 2 must be the same to
perform correct operation.
• On controllers of Ver. 9.08 onwards, the area check cannot be performed
and an error is displayed unless comparison points exist or the units of
comparison points are the same. If this situation occurs during automatic
operation, the automatic operation stops and an error is displayed. The area
check output where the error occurred then turns off. Automatic operation
cannot be performed until the error is cleared.
On earlier version controllers, no error will occur even if comparison points do
not exist or the units of comparison points are not the same. Note, however,
that the area check output does not function correctly in this case.
• The area check is carried out on all set axes. Take care when setting the
R axis point if using the system with four axes.
• Always provide a margin when setting the comparison point data.
• When loading ALL files that are read out by the controller of Ver. 9.39 onwards
into the controller prior to Ver. 9.39, carefully check the following points.
Change the comparison point No. 1 or 2 of arbitrary area check to P4001
or more. Back up ALL files of the controller to the personal computer.
Load ALL files that have been backed up to the controller prior to Ver. 9.39.
The comparison point No. 1 or 2 that has been changed to P4001 or more
is loaded as it is. However, when editing the comparison point with the
RPB, it is changed to a range of P0 to P4000.
